1. Insulation Materials
Insulation materials prevent electrical leakage and ensure safety. The quality and type of insulation affect the cable’s performance significantly.
| Insulation Material | Properties | Application | Influencer Insight |
|---|---|---|---|
| Polyvinyl Chloride (PVC) | Cost-effective, good resistance to moisture | Residential wiring, flexible cords | According to electrical engineer Mark Smith, “PVC remains a favorite due to its versatility and reliability.” |
| Cross-Linked Polyethylene (XLPE) | High thermal resistance, excellent insulation | High-voltage applications, industrial environments | Influencer Laura Johnson emphasizes, “XLPE is superior for applications where heat and stress are prevalent.” |
| Ethylene Propylene Diene Monomer (EPDM) | Excellent weather resistance, flexible | Outdoor cables, low and medium voltage lines | Engineer David Reynolds states, “EPDM is key in environments exposed to extreme temperatures.” |

3. Jacket Solutions
The outer jacket of an electric cable protects against environmental factors and mechanical damage. Let's delve into some common materials used in jackets.
| Jacket Material | Properties | Application | Influencer Insight |
|---|---|---|---|
| Thermoplastic Elastomer (TPE) | Flexibility, high abrasion resistance | Portable power cords, robotics | Technician Emily Rojas mentions, “TPE's flexibility is a game changer for dynamic environments.” |
| Polyurethane (PU) | High wear resistance, low temperature flexibility | Industrial automation, outdoor equipment | Engineer Tom Nielsen notes that “PU allows for robust performance even in the toughest conditions.” |
| Neoprene | Oil and chemical resistance, durability | Marine applications, automotive cables | As stated by marine electrical expert John Parker, “Neoprene is crucial for cables exposed to harsh marine environments.” |
